SPECIFICATIONS

Parameters
JESD-30 Code S-PQFP-F3
Qualification Status Not Qualified
Number of Elements 1
Element Configuration Single
Power Dissipation 3W
Case Connection COLLECTOR
Transistor Application SWITCHING
Gain Bandwidth Product 180MHz
Polarity/Channel Type PNP
Transistor Type PNP
Collector Emitter Voltage (VCEO) 300mV
Max Collector Current 3.5A
DC Current Gain (hFE) (Min) @ Ic, Vce 150 @ 2A 2V
Current - Collector Cutoff (Max) 25nA
Vce Saturation (Max) @ Ib, Ic 300mV @ 350mA, 3.5A
Collector Emitter Breakdown Voltage 20V
Transition Frequency 180MHz
Collector Emitter Saturation Voltage -240mV
Max Breakdown Voltage 20V
Collector Base Voltage (VCBO) -25V
Emitter Base Voltage (VEBO) 7.5V
Continuous Collector Current -3.5A
Height 1mm
Length 2mm
Width 2mm
RoHS Status ROHS3 Compliant
Lead Free Lead Free
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 3-PowerSMD, Flat Leads
Number of Pins 322
Transistor Element Material SILICON
Operating Temperature -55°C~150°C TJ
Packaging Tape & Reel (TR)
JESD-609 Code e3
Part Status Obsolete
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 3
ECCN Code EAR99
Terminal Finish Matte Tin (Sn)
Subcategory Other Transistors
Voltage - Rated DC -20V
Max Power Dissipation 3W
Terminal Position QUAD
Peak Reflow Temperature (Cel) 260
Current Rating -3.5A
Frequency 180MHz
Time@Peak Reflow Temperature-Max (s) 40
Base Part Number ZXT2M322
Pin Count 5
